    does anyone have trouble on week two with the ab lift/table move. I don't know if it is just me but it is impossible because my arms are too short. Anyone else have this problem?
  • Kidostud
    Kidostud Posts: 307 Member
    Options
    That is quite a hard exercise and you also have to do something similar in level 3. The idea is to move your hands as far forward as you can and lift your butt - you don't have to lift it very high, just feel it in your stomach area. My arms are short too, and I struggled with it until I realized you don't have to lift high, just off the floor is fine.
